Cost of Living Calculator - Greensboro, North Carolina vs Winder, Georgia


The cost of living in Winder, Georgia is 19.0% more expensive than Greensboro, North Carolina.

You would need a salary of $89,238 in Winder, Georgia to maintain the standard of living you have in Greensboro, North Carolina.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Winder, Georgia is more expensive than Greensboro, North Carolina
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
